Polmans joins Abu Dhabi Airports Free Zone

Steven Polmans. Source: Abu Dhabi Airports

Abu Dhabi Airports has appointed air cargo stalwart Steven Polmans as its new vice president of business development & regulatory affairs at Abu Dhabi Airports Free Zone (ADAFZ).

In his new role, Polmans will establish an integrated long-term strategic plan for ADAFZ, oversee regulatory affairs and compliance matters and be responsible for new projects from inception to completion.

Polmans is current chairman of Tiaca and also previously worked as chief customer officer at Nallian, was the founder and chairman of Air Cargo Belgium and was director of cargo and logistics at Brussels Airport.

“We are excited to have Steven on board and we are confident his experience in both aviation and cargo would help drive further expansion at Abu Dhabi Airports Free Zone that is a fast-growing business and an increasingly attractive option for businesses that wish to set up in Abu Dhabi and leverage our strategic location, excellent connectivity through three international airports and a wide range of landside and airside facilities,” said Francois Bourienne, chief commercial officer, Abu Dhabi Airports.
